Why does everyone skip the Phase I ESA on small industrial buys?
Just closed on a 5,000 sq ft warehouse in Phoenix, and my broker kept pushing to waive the environmental report to speed things up. I insisted on a Phase I, and it found a minor solvent plume from a previous tenant that the seller had to pay $15k to remediate before closing. That saved my entire deposit. Do most people just not know the risk, or are they that eager to get a deal done?
